The MWC as we know it might not exist, but the MWC will still be around.

Remember there are 18 teams together in the WAC and MWC. Losing 2 to the Pac 10, one or two to the Big 12, and assume C-USA fills a hole with Louisiana Tech, the two could combine to have 12-14 teams. They would probably keep the MWC name, or MWAC or something.

Depending on who is left if they merged, they may or may not get a BCS invite.
